This assignment is located at the Bureau of Economic Geology at the JJ Pickle Research Campus.

Purpose:

Temporary additional assistance is needed in the Purchasing Department at the Bureau due to staff retirement and transition.

Responsibilities
  • Assist the Purchasing department with purchasing and receiving activities. Performs purchasing, receiving, and reconciliation activities for the procurement of supplies, materials, equipment, and services using the Bureau's internal Purchasing System.
  • Register Bureau of Economic Geology employees for conferences, job‑related classes, memberships, and licenses. Manage Bureau Supply Closet and perform data entry reconciliation for supply chargebacks.
Required Qualifications

High school diploma or GED, strong organizational and communication skills, pro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el), and good customer service.
